      Meaning of the first name
      Kennedy

      Origin 
      Irish

      Meaning 
      Misshapen Head

      Variations 
      Kennedi, Kenneth, Benedykt

      *Some content has been generated by an artificial intelligence language model, in combination with data sourced from Ancestry records and provided by BabyNames.com.
      The name Kennedy, derived from Irish origins, holds a significant historical and linguistic heritage. With roots in the Irish Gaelic word Cinnidigh, meaning Misshapen Head, Kennedy has evolved since its inception to become an illustrious name. From a historical standpoint, the name Kennedy originated in the 9th century, tracing back to the ruling dynasty of the Kingdom of Thomond in Ireland. The origins of the name tie it closely to the esteemed lineage of Gaelic nobility, establishing a connection to Ireland's cultural and political history.

      Throughout history, the name Kennedy has found prominence in various spheres. The Kennedy family, hailing from the United States, perhaps exemplifies the name's modern-day usage. Recognized globally, this family has held notable positions in American politics, with President John F. Kennedy being the most renowned member. The prominence of the Kennedy name extends beyond political realms, as it has also found its way into popular culture, literature, and entertainment. Today, Kennedy remains a popular first name in the United States and other English-speaking countries, reflecting its continued appeal and connection to Irish ancestry.

      The name Kennedy, originating from Irish Gaelic and meaning Misshapen Head, possesses a rich historical heritage from Irish nobility. Its association with the influential Kennedy family and prevalence in modern-day society highlights its enduring prominence.
